Linda Smith Wheatley, 82, of Graceville, Florida, went home to be with the Lord and Savior on June 17, 2023, at Jackson Hospital. She was born in Camden, Tennessee on December 31, 1940, to Thomas and Theo Smith.

She grew up in Tennessee and was a graduate of Camden Central High School. After marrying Dick Wheatley, she and Dick moved to Florida in the late 60s.

She attended Chipola College where she received her Associate of Arts Degree, Troy State University at Fort Rucker and received her bachelor’s Degree in Elementary Education, Troy State University at Dothan and earned her master’s degree in School Administration and graduated from Florida State University with her Education Specialist Degree in Educational Leadership. Her passion was always working with children. She worked for the Jackson County School Board for 31 years and after retirement, continued to work as a substitute teacher through 2018. She was awarded Teacher of the Year for Graceville Elementary School in 2004. She was an active member of the Delta Kappa Gamma Society and of the First United Methodist Church of Graceville where she served as the Children’s Director and Sunday School Teacher for numerous years. She served as President of the Graceville Woman’s Club and Garden Club.
